UPDATE TIME

Well Iv had a weird few weeks, I was 1 day away from buying a jrsc I had all the bits needed even booked a mapping session at tdi-north but after my track day at oulton park it changed my mind, the car performed awesome and the power was enough to play with some cars on track,

So Iv decided to stay N/A and put the money into some bits

Firstly a 19row mocal cooler, some ferodos ds2500 for the brembos as I killed a new pair of yellow stuff on one trackday and Iv ordered a progress rear ARB thanks to rob from area Motorsport for a great deal ,

Iv also bought some federal rs-r semi slicks which should be delivered soon
